Large Concept Models (LCMs): Redefining AI Through Concept-Based Processing
Large Concept Models (LCMs) represent a paradigm shift in artificial intelligence (AI), moving beyond traditional token-based processing to operate on higher semantic levels. This novel approach introduces "concepts" as fundamental units of understanding, enabling AI to process and reason about language and data in a manner that closely mirrors human cognition. Developed by Meta AI, LCMs address critical limitations of token-based Large Language Models (LLMs), such as inefficiencies in long-context tasks and difficulties in multilingual and multimodal applications. What Are Large Concept Models (LCMs)?
Concept-Based Processing
At the core of LCMs is the transition from token-level processing to concept-level understanding. A "concept" is a language- and modality-agnostic representation of a higher-level idea or action. For this research, a concept is operationalized as a sentence or a semantic unit.
Key Features:
SONAR Embedding Space
LCMs leverage the SONAR embedding space, designed to support up to 200 languages in text and 57 in speech. This embedding space provides a unified representation for both text and speech data.
Auto-Regressive Sentence Prediction
LCMs are trained to perform auto-regressive sentence prediction within the SONAR embedding space. This involves predicting the next semantic unit based on preceding concepts.
Hierarchical Architecture
LCMs employ a hierarchical structure that mirrors human reasoning processes. This design improves coherence in long-form content and enables localized edits without disrupting broader context.
